  • Features
For supporting non-armored electrical cables in vertical conduit risers
Tapered body
Number of conductors 5 (different-size)
Conductor size 18 to 8 AWG, 6 to 1/0 AWG, 2/0 to 4/0 AWG, 4/0 AWG to 750 kcmil (aluminum/copper clad aluminum/copper)
Due to the possibility of Magnetic Induction Heating, a single alternating current conductor should not be used in iron fittings
Threaded for rigid conduit and IMC
Use with all types of insulations at all voltages
The pOZi-grip wedging plug exerts uniform pressure around the cable, providing holding force in excess of that required by code without deforming cable insulation
Body Only can be ordered separately, for installation prior to wire pulling, plug Only can be ordered later, once wires are in place
If mounting on a non-metallic/non-grounded conduit, a Lay In-Lug grounding lug should be mounted on cable support body
For Threadless Rigid Conduit, Threadless IMC, or EMT, the body can be attached to the male threads of a set screw or compression connector
